WordCamp is a conference for where developers, designers and WordPress users come together to discuss things and of course have a blast at the end.

This year’s speakers are pretty exciting which will make this trip a really enjoyable one for me. The speakers include.

  • Matt Mullenweg – Founder and CEO of WordPress
  • Matt Cutts – Head of webspam team at Google
  • Tim Ferris – Author of the 4-hour Workweek
  • Andy Peatling – Lead Developer of BuddyPress
  • Chris Pirillo – Founder of Lockergnome

and a host of other interesting speakers who will definitely make WordCamp SF 2009 a worthy place to be at.

After the conference there is informal party, where they will be celebrating the 6th anniversary of WordPress, and then the developer day at the WordPress office on the next day.
